James Dean - Live at Starbucks Dec 2006 - Click for Commentary Transcript by Natalie Nicole Gilbert (Official) published on 2022-04-29T21:26:41Z Live at Starbucks 2006 - Natalie Nicole Gilbert with guitarist Stephen Farrior. Mechanically licensed to post here and restore the concert audio for later release. We've since found the concert video and are working to restore the full performance for commercial release to all music platforms in the coming months after fans voted for its release. This cut has some small noise reduction filtering on it. This one was originally by Daniel Bedingfield, and we're working from his acoustic version.
